Can broccoli last 7 days?

A whole broccoli head can stay in the fridge from 7 to 10 days, depending on its condition before purchase. Cutting the florets will shorten this period to about three to five days. If you decide to cook broccoli and not use it all immediately, it is safe to store it in a fridge for 2 to 3 days.

What happens when you eat bad broccoli?

Even though broccoli doesn’t have an expiration date, you can get sick if you eat it after it goes bad. Spoiled broccoli has an unpleasant taste, so you won’t want to eat more than a bite. Consuming a large portion may cause food poisoning with symptoms that include mild cramps, abdominal pain, vomiting, and diarrhea.

How can you tell when broccoli goes bad?

If broccoli florets have changed from its typical dark green into a yellowish color, this means that it has started to spoil. Touch. When spoiled, broccoli stems become soft with a slimy texture. What’s more, you can see brown moldy spots on the broccoli head, meaning it needs to be thrown out.

How do you keep bagged broccoli fresh?

Forgo the plastic bag and loosely wrap your broccoli in a damp paper towel before storing it in the refrigerator. This provides a healthy and moist (but breathable) environment for your broccoli. Make sure not to wash the broccoli beforehand, as too much moisture might encourage mold growth.

How long can you keep fresh broccoli in the fridge?

To store fresh broccoli, mist unwashed heads, wrap loosely with paper towels, and keep it in the refrigerator. This will help to keep broccoli fresh for at least two or three days. If you need to store broccoli for longer than a few days, you will need to cut your broccoli into small pieces, blanch it and freeze it

Is broccoli OK to eat when it turns brown?

A fresh, properly stored, intact head of broccoli typically stays good for up to about a week. Once the yellow coloring becomes prominent or evolves into more of a brown color, discard the broccoli. Also, if the broccoli stalk or stems are getting soft or limp, or if you see mold, get rid of it.

Can I still eat broccoli if it smells bad?

Broccoli should smell fresh, if the smell is bitter or bad odor is evident it means it has gone off. Normally fresh vegetables have hard stems or trunks which; if the trunk of the broccoli is soft it has started to go off and you should not eat it.

Is it OK to eat overripe broccoli?

While broccoli that has yellowed due to maturity is typically safe to eat, you probably won’t want to eat much of it after taking one bite. That said, everyone has different tastes and palates when it comes to produce. Just be ready to toss your broccoli in the trash if it’s unpalatable for you.

When should you throw out broccoli?

Once noticing the florets become pale or slime, you should discard them since veggies have already started to rot. Mold If you keep it for too long, both raw and cooked broccoli can develop mold. White mold threads or black and brown spots on florets mean that the vegetables are spoiled.

Will old broccoli make you sick?

Rotting. Vegetables tend to suffer from soft rot, which is the result of bacteria attacking their tissue. While rotted vegetables are not something you’ll want to eat, the bacteria involved are not the same ones as those that lead to food poisoning.
